12 hostages who were taken during the armed attack on the "Bank of Georgia" in Kutaisi, Georgia, have been freed, said the Georgian Interior Ministry, APA’s local bureau reports.

Report that the special operation was completed and the attacker who carried out the attack was apprehended by law enforcement personnel.

Georgian Ministry of Internal Affairs issued a statement about those who were taken hostage in the Kutaisi branch of the Bank of Georgia, APA's local bureau reports.

According to the information, 12 people are still held as hostages in the bank.

Officers of law enforcement agencies are taking all necessary measures for their quick and safe release.

In Kutaisi, Georgia, an armed person entered the branch of the Bank of Georgia and took several people hostage, APA's local bureau reports citing the Ministry of Internal Affairs of Georgia.

It was reported that the police launched a special operation in connection with the incident, the bank was surrounded and movement around it was restricted.

The ministry urged citizens to observe safety rules.
